HOW YOU VOTED ON THE FUTURE OF THE UK

-

SCOTTISH SURVEY

If there was a referendum tomorrow with the question “Should Scotland be an independen­t country?” how would you vote?

Yes – 43%

No – 45%

Undecided – 11%

Prefer not to say – 1%

Without undecideds or those not expressing a view:

Yes – 49%

No – 51%

When should the next independen­ce referendum be held?

In the next year – 17%

Next 2 years – 16%

Next 5 years – 14%

Next 10 years – 9%

Longer than next 10 years – 17%

Never – 19%

Don’t Know – 8%

●Savanta ComRes interviewe­d 1,004 Scottish adults aged 18+ online from February 26 to March 4.

ENGLISH SURVEY

Which of the following statements is closest to your view?

It would be better for Scotland if it left the UK and became an independen­t country – 14%

It would be worse for Scotland if it left the UK and became an independen­t country – 44%

It would be no better or worse for Scotland if it left the UK and became an independen­t country – 19%

Don’t know – 23%

Which of the following statements is closest to your view?

It would be better for the UK if Scotland left the UK and became an independen­t country – 22%

It would be worse for the UK if Scotland left the UK and became an independen­t country – 32%

It would be no better or worse for the UK if Scotland left the UK and became an independen­t country – 25%

Don’t know – 21%

Imagine that Scotland was able to join the EU as an independen­t country.

Which of the following statements is closest to your view?

It would be better for Scotland if it was in the EU rather than the UK – 24%

It would be worse for Scotland if it was in the EU rather than the UK – 32%

It would be no better or worse for Scotland if it was in the EU rather than the UK – 19%

Don’t know – 25%

Which of the following statements is closest to your view?

It would be better for England if it was an independen­t

country, and not part of the UK with Scotland, Wales and Northern Ireland – 15%

It would be worse for England if it was an independen­t country, and not part of the UK with Scotland, Wales and Northern Ireland – 41%

It would be no better or worse for England if it was independen­t, and not part of the UK with Scotland, Wales and Northern Ireland – 21%

Don’t know – 23%

Which of the following do you think would suffer the most if Scotland became independen­t from the rest of the UK?

Family and friends separated between Scotland and the rest of the UK – 19%

The UK’s economy – 17%

History and culture – 15%

The UK’s standing on the world stage – 12%

The UK’s Armed Forces – 7%

Something else – 2%

Don’t know – 28%

●Savanta ComRes interviewe­d 1,870 English adults aged 18+ online from February 26 to 28.
